Additional information

A study was conducted according to OCED test guideline 112.

The dissociation constant of the test substance at room temperature (circa 22°C) was determined within this study as pKa = 3.2 for the acid range, using the six mean values of three experiments.

The pKa value for the alkaline range was not determined because it was not recognized as a real one. The investigations for the hydrolysis show the decomposition of the test substance in alkaline solutions. The abiotic hydrolysis data of all reactive-dyes, determined in the testing facility, resulted in a half-life period at pH 9 and 25 °C of less than one day.
